Output 01ef0fa13dbf71905ee2f3651a85df979e205cb4e1280e60feacbd561b1e7eef:1

value
630706
script pubkey
OP_0 OP_PUSHBYTES_20 d31b6a658b6a687c0bf5b7c2a9abb28df8a8f863
address
bc1q6vdk5evtdf58czl4klp2n2aj3hu237rrlnnen9
transaction
01ef0fa13dbf71905ee2f3651a85df979e205cb4e1280e60feacbd561b1e7eef
confirmations
43349
spent
true